Robotics Technician Job Description As a Robotics Technician, you will be responsible for performing repairs and upgrades on robots returning from the field. This role requires a strong electro-mechanical aptitude, as you will be expected to conduct electrical wiring and mechanical work on the robots. Your duties will include diagnosing and troubleshooting to ensure parts and repairs are functioning correctly. Responsibilities Troubleshoot, diagnose, and repair damaged equipment and robots. Perform mechanical assembly and troubleshooting. Assist in the development and selection of diagnostic tests, troubleshooting tools, devices, and fixtures. Contribute to the development of test procedures and maintain good housekeeping of tools, equipment, and repair areas. Develop proposals for equipment purchase, maintenance, and operation instructions. Essential Skills Strong mechanical and electro-mechanical skills with over 5 years of experience in assembly and troubleshooting. Ability to read blueprints and complex mechanical drawings. Experience in a manufacturing environment is preferred. Proficiency in troubleshooting, robotics, and electrical tasks. Additional Skills & Qualifications 4 or more years of mechanical assembly experience. Technician experience in mechanical and electrical fields. Automotive knowledge is a plus. Self-motivated and highly organized. Able to lift 35 pounds and stand for long periods. Understanding of various types of mechanical and electrical test equipment. Ability to read and interpret specifications, wiring diagrams, and part prints. Demonstrates initiative and self-motivation. Why Work Here?
